Trigg KL et al. recently reviewed how clinical trial site operations adapted during major global pandemics. Their scoping review examined 55 studies across seven different health crises. Most research originated from Europe and the Americas, while Southeast Asia contributed significantly fewer articles. Researchers identified seven core operational themes, including policy, technology, and infrastructure. They found that sustaining research during a pandemic requires massive systemic changes.
Furthermore, the authors reported several persistent challenges. Fragmented infrastructure and regulatory bottlenecks often hindered progress. Consequently, many trial sites struggled with protocol-practice misalignment. Additionally, under-resourced sites faced severe difficulties in maintaining high-quality data collection. However, successful sites implemented proactive strategies. Specifically, they utilized digital infrastructure and cross-trained their staff members.
The review emphasizes the importance of institutionalizing early site engagement. When investigators participate in protocol development early, trials become more resilient. Moreover, streamlined ethics and contracting processes reduce significant delays. For researchers in India, these lessons are particularly vital. Recent studies show that Indian sites often experience enrollment drops during lockdowns. To combat this, experts suggest investing in decentralized trial components.
Additionally, the study highlighted a gap in using adaptive trial designs. These designs allow for flexible modifications during a study. Using such methods can help sites respond to rapidly changing clinical needs. Therefore, future pandemic preparedness must prioritize workforce capacity and infrastructure. Addressing global inequities will also ensure that all regions can participate in timely research.
Sites frequently face regulatory bottlenecks, fragmented infrastructure, and protocol-practice misalignment. Additionally, staffing shortages and limited resources can disrupt ongoing data collection and patient monitoring.
Digital tools enable decentralized trial activities, such as remote monitoring and electronic data capture. These technologies help maintain trial continuity when travel restrictions or lockdowns prevent in-person visits.
